Output 96f5a4a5129cf4162afc376a17f55b2aa1549e8d181985e633f568eabfb0680e:1

value
24846817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2d72590c45139b6efe9b44a545f3c52e8cb9470 OP_EQUAL
address
3HzdwM645Sv3YJ35e7X1XE1isp3k9pyGWH
transaction
96f5a4a5129cf4162afc376a17f55b2aa1549e8d181985e633f568eabfb0680e
spent
true